Immunix Group Interested in Solar Plant Project in Aceh

Kuala Lumpur-based company Immunix Group is exploring opportunities to build a solar power plant in collaboration with Universitas Syiah Kuala (USK).
The company's CEO Dato' Sri Mohd Shukri revealed the plan to establish it on a 120-hectare land owned by the university.
"Immunix is willing to invest Rp 2.1 trillion, with a three-year pre-production period. We need 120 hectares of land, USK's land," he said, while hoping USK can help arrange a power purchase agreement (PPA) with PT Perusahaan Listrik Negara (PLN) so that electricity generated can be used.
USK rector Professor Marwan welcomed the opportunity. "Our campus is large, so it is possible for solar cell development," he said.
For the record, the university has two solar cell units: each at the Faculty of Mathematics and Natural Sciences (FMIPA) and the Faculty of Engineering (FT).
